Verdict
Foolish Myth can recover last month's losses by overcoming the challenges of Sovereign's Joy and Jim Bobs Girl. The selection still held every chance when crashing out at the second last over course and distance when a well backed favourite. He's been given plenty of time to recover from that tumble, is lightly raced and can be expected to win races from his current mark. Sovereign's Joy only missed out by a short-head last time but his proximity to the winner saw his handicap mark rise by 6lbs which may just leave him vulnerable to some of those below him in the weights. Jim Bobs Girl has proved to be a grand servant to connections and a really consistent performer over hurdles and fences but she's gone up in the weights for getting beaten and it's hard to see why she should get her head in front unless the cards fall in her favour. The fly in the ointment is Wise Men Say as he's had just the three requisite runs over hurdles to qualify for a mark and is bred for a test like this. He's one to watch in the market but Foolish Myth has sound claims and is preferred.
